Variegate porphyria is a form of acute hepatic porphyria characterized by the occurrence of neuro-visceral attacks with or without the presence of cutaneous lesions.

Prevalence is around 1/100,000 in European countries and much higher in South Africa due to a founding effect.

Transmission of hereditary porphyrias is autosomal and either dominant with weak penetrance or recessive with complete penetrance.
